As far as currently manufactured Colt models - you're looking for a unicorn. The closest option is the Match Target HBAR - A2 configuration, but without a bayonet lug and with a heavier profile barrel.
But, You should be able to find an SP-1 version out there that would meet your needs. I've seen 'em on gunbroker from time to time. If your willing to drop the Colt requirement, then there are more than just a few options out there.
Hm... what's the next builder down the list? I want something basic... none of the rails, piston uppers, etc. And the 20 inch A2 style rifle requirement still stands.
Colt sold that configuration from about 1985 to about 1993 20", bayonet lug ect. They made quite a few. I bought one new in 1986 and still have it. Still remember what I paid for it because it was.... so dang expensive $525.00 LOL.
Local dealer had two 1980s A2 HBARs on consignment for $1250 about a mouth ago. They sold within a few days. They are around.... just don't last long when they come up for sale.
I think Sabre's running at $1200. I think CD is running around $1000 to $1100. I haven't been paying attention to rifles since the election...
I forgot that Armalite also makes A2 style rifles. Don't know the current price on them, but thier website says $1150. I'd be pretty comfortable buying one of those, I think...
